Hello, i am kinda new here so if this needs moved to a different area please do
i am working on a 1992 Nissan Maxima GXE i have drained the fuel in the tank and i have the fuel pump out i have purchased a new "sock" filter to go onto the pump but i have never done this before and need some advice on how to replace it the filter is from NAPA the brand name is Delphi part # FS0093-11b1
to my knowledge its the original fuel pump (107,000miles) tho the old filter looks slightly different
i dont want to damage the filter or pump due to my lack of knowledge here any help would be greatly appreciated! :)

Hey thanks!! i got bold this afternoon and looked it over close and figured it out i had to take the pump off the bracket and then i was able to lift the little round clip up and it popped off
i was worried i know fuel pumps are expensive so i was just wanting to make sure
